310S Stainless Steel Woven Mesh with Up to 1470 °C Melting Point

310S stainless steel woven mesh is made from high-performance austenitic chromium-nickel stainless steel (0Cr25Ni20/06Cr25Ni20). Featuring excellent high-temperature, corrosion, and oxidation resistance, it is widely used in high-temperature and corrosive environments. Its high nickel and chromium content provides outstanding creep strength at high temperatures, allowing it to operate stably over extended periods, making it particularly suitable for filtration, isolation, and high-temperature operations in industries such as chemical, metallurgy, and food processing. With a melting point of up to 1470 °C, it can withstand extreme conditions and possesses excellent acid and alkali resistance, making it an ideal choice for high-temperature filtration and environmental protection.

Chemical Composition

310S Stainless Steel Woven Mesh Chemical Composition (%)
C Mn S P Si Cr Ni Mo Ceq N
≤0.08 ≤2.0 ≤0.03 ≤0.045 ≤1.5 24.0–26.0 19.0–22.0 ≤0.75
